yamashiro0110の日記

yamashiro0110の日記です。おもにIT技術のメモを綴っていきます(^o^)

見積もりやスケジュール管理で参考になる記事10選を読んで


印象に残ったところ忘れない内にメモ。

工数見積もりやスケジュール管理で参考になる記事10選 | UX MILK


開発の見積もりとスケジュール管理 - クックパッド開発者ブログ

スケジュールと工数は一緒にしない。

工数3人日は、3日後に終わるわけではない(3日間全部、そのタスクに使えるわけじゃない)。

進捗率の図り方

  • 0%(未着手), 25%(着手), 50%(動く), 75%(レビュー中), 100%(完了)

不安とストレスから解放される見積りとスケジュール方法 - Qiita

不確実性コーン

  • プロジェクトが進むに連れて、工数見積もりのブレが少なくなっていく
  • プロジェクト初期で60 ~ 160%のブレがある
  • 詳細設計の段階で+10% ~ -5%くらい

スケジュールバッファ

  • 実際には6ヶ月後に完了する予定だけど、1ヶ月はバッファとして5ヶ月後に完了としておく

フィーチャバッファ

  • 作る機能を減らして工数を削る(必須の機能のみで完了とする)

なぜ開発で見積り失敗して忙しくなりがちなのか(アジャイルな見積りと計画づくり読んだ) - $shibayu36->blog;

理想時間と現実時間

  • ソフトウェア開発は、オーバヘッドがつきもの
    • 3日で終わるからといって、3日後に完了するスケジュール組むとやばい

見積もりの解決策として、ポイントでつけるというのがわからないので本を読む。

アジャイルな見積りと計画づくり ~価値あるソフトウェアを育てる概念と技法~

アジャイルな見積りと計画づくり ~価値あるソフトウェアを育てる概念と技法~


開発者の仕事が遅いわけではない!納期が遅れるホントの原因 | 開発手法・プロジェクト管理 | POSTD

あいまいな要件

  • 実装に着手出来るほど仕様が固まってないために発生する手戻りによる遅れ
    • 開発を始める前に機能について検討すること
      • なぜ必要なのか、どんな機能なのか、どう使われるのか

要件の変更

  • タスクを開始するとすぐに変わる仕様
    • プロトタイピングで仕様を固めて手戻りを減らす
    • 仕様変更によりスケジュールが延びることを伝える

コンテキストスイッチ

  • マルチタスクはスピードが落ちる
  • 同時に2つ以上のことをやらない

だいぶ開発者目線だと思う